Sam Kerr ● The First Goal ● 16 Years Old ● Australian WNT |21 May 2010|

In February 2009, fifteen year old Sam Kerr made her international debut for Australia's senior national team in a friendly against Italy as a 76th minute substitute for Amber Neilson. In February 2010, she was named in the squad to tour New Zealand the same month.

In May 2010, she was selected in the squad to compete at the 2010 AFC Women's Asian Cup which was the qualifier for the 2011 FIFA Women's World Cup in Germany. After scoring in the second match of the group against South Korea, she scored the opening goal of the final against North Korea before seeing Australia taking out the title via the penalty shoot-out.After the tournament, she would only play the one match in the 2010 Peace Queen Cup where she was brought down in the box by one of the Mexican defenders
